The PRI Collaboration Platform is a unique forum that allows investors to amplify the impact of sustainability initiatives by exchanging best practices, pooling resources and connecting with like-minded peers. Posts include invitations to sign joint letters to companies and join investor-company engagements, proposals for research, calls to foster dialogue with policy makers and requests for support on upcoming resolutions and votes.

The Resolution Database is a public and global database of sustainability-related shareholder resolutions, management proposals, director votes and voting outcomes. It is hosted on (and accessed via) the Collaboration Platform. PRI signatories additionally have the ability to publicly pre-declare their voting intentions for each resolution and to export this information.
